V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X 提问指南
xiaofan2
V2EX  ›  问与答

如何才算一篇好的技术文章

  •  
  •   xiaofan2 · 2020-09-10 11:42:28 +08:00 · 1768 次点击
    这是一个创建于 1580 天前的主题,其中的信息可能已经有所发展或是发生改变。

    如题,最近突然想写一些技术文章,想问问各位你们眼中的好的技术文章是什么样子的? 技术方向是 Java 以及数据库 中间件相关

    23 条回复    2020-09-11 00:12:21 +08:00
    murmur
        1
    murmur  
       2020-09-10 11:44:18 +08:00   ❤️ 1
    少吹牛逼多说坑,现在很多文章就是对着新技术一顿爆吹,他遇到什么问题,怎么解决的,一点也不说
    pushback
        2
    pushback  
       2020-09-10 11:47:30 +08:00
    先排除 CV (重点批评某平台恰烂钱文章)
    dilu
        3
    dilu  
       2020-09-10 11:53:01 +08:00   ❤️ 1
    1 、xxx 是什么
    2 、xxx 的优点 缺点 解决了什么问题
    3 、xxx 的底层原理 或者源码实现分析
    4 、xxx 的横向扩展技术 yyy 是什么 两者区别
    5 、xxx 的总结、历史回顾、社区评价
    6 、下期技术 bbb 预告
    murmur
        4
    murmur  
       2020-09-10 11:54:29 +08:00   ❤️ 1
    现在的文章是,太细的往往涉及别人竞争力,人家不愿意跟你分享,那么能分享的应该是

    1 、我用了 xxx 框架

    2 、我用在 xxx 业务,运行时间 xxx 月,用户量或者并发 xxxx (拿来学习的真的不配吹,你自己都不敢上生产你怎么忽悠别人用)

    3 、我投入了大概 xxx 人,对框架进行 xxx 级别的爆改 /调优 /监控

    4 、我遇到了 xxx 问题,这个问题导致我用了 xxx 时间 /人力解决(可以不说怎么解决,但是一定要暴露严重性)
    tikazyq
        5
    tikazyq  
       2020-09-10 12:01:42 +08:00   ❤️ 1
    注意别在文章或标题中加以下关键字:
    1. 面试
    2. 涨薪
    3. 万字
    4. 吐血推荐
    5. 初学者
    6. 入门
    7. 手撕
    8. 必备
    9. 详解
    10. 如何
    locoz
        6
    locoz  
       2020-09-10 12:02:18 +08:00 via Android
    深入浅出,循序渐进,有实际场景作为例子。

    很多人写技术文章是:“我碰到了一头大象,我要把大象塞进冰箱里,然后我这样这样再这样,大象就被塞进冰箱里了”。
    但读者看的时候就会很懵逼,你说你“这样这样再这样”,但不说具体怎么样,我怎么知道是怎么样的?
    CODEWEA
        7
    CODEWEA  
       2020-09-10 12:03:33 +08:00
    和营销号反着来
    Cbdy
        8
    Cbdy  
       2020-09-10 12:04:45 +08:00 via Android
    提供可以跑起来的实验代码 /demo
    Leigg
        9
    Leigg  
       2020-09-10 12:06:10 +08:00 via Android
    你的问题暴露了你平时看的都是不怎么样的技术文章。可以多去搜罗一些大牛的技术文章,
    fengjianxinghun
        10
    fengjianxinghun  
       2020-09-10 12:08:27 +08:00
    @murmur 还漏了一点,所有的数字 x10
    lecher
        11
    lecher  
       2020-09-10 12:12:59 +08:00   ❤️ 2
    draveness.me/whys-the-design/
    安利一个篇篇经典的 blog
    kop1989
        12
    kop1989  
       2020-09-10 13:13:57 +08:00
    我觉得怎么写一篇优秀的技术文章不好说。
    但是如何写一篇及格的技术文章我觉得还是有章可循的,而且只有一点,无非必要,勿增实体。
    我看很多技术文章,为了解释 A,引入一堆 BCDEF,结果还不解释 BCDEF 。
    coderluan
        13
    coderluan  
       2020-09-10 13:34:40 +08:00
    听说过一句话吗, "同样是裸体, 有的是色情有的是艺术, 而他们并没有什么量化标准, AI 也都分不清, 但是男人一看就知道是哪种.", 技术文章也是一样的.
    xiaofan2
        14
    xiaofan2  
    OP
       2020-09-10 13:47:55 +08:00
    @murmur 这个确实很重要
    @dilu 这个说实话很多 肯定不是一篇文章能搞定的

    @murmur 好方法

    @tikazyq 哈哈哈哈都懂套路

    @locoz 先场景再分析 再文后给代码怎样

    @Leigg 那请问你平时看的都有哪些大牛的
    Leigg
        15
    Leigg  
       2020-09-10 16:03:29 +08:00 via Android
    himself65
        16
    himself65  
       2020-09-10 16:03:50 +08:00 via iPad
    那就是真的在说技术……
    doveyoung
        17
    doveyoung  
       2020-09-10 16:04:14 +08:00
    如果一份文档不能复制粘贴,那就毫无意义
    perpetually
        18
    perpetually  
       2020-09-10 16:12:06 +08:00
    @murmur #1 在哪都能看到你,v 站轮子哥
    locoz
        19
    locoz  
       2020-09-10 16:13:35 +08:00
    @xiaofan2 #14 可以的。最好是在给代码的时候都一点一点来,说明白为什么要这么做,最后再放个完整代码到 GitHub 然后给个代码链接就行。
    asanelder
        20
    asanelder  
       2020-09-10 18:07:06 +08:00   ❤️ 1
    @lecher #11
    @Leigg #15 好东西

    技术文章俺不太懂,太高大上了。

    俺举一个写 leetcode 算法题解的例子吧。

    在俺看来,刚上的很多关于 leetcode 的讲解,就是用中文把代码复述了一遍。其实这种俺认为不是真正的教会别人怎么去解。

    好的文章应该是站在听者的角度,假设他什么也不知道,通过不断的引导与启发,来让他自己可以推导出来,最后他的感觉就是,是靠自己想出方案的。

    关于这方面的东西,有一本书可以推荐给楼主看看

    《怎样解题》(波利亚)

    "这是一本关于如何求解数学题的书,但里面的方法和思路可以应用在其它方面" --《代码大全》推荐语
    efcndi
        21
    efcndi  
       2020-09-11 00:05:41 +08:00
    @asanelder #20 哇哇哇!难得有人提到《怎样解题》啊!真的是一本了解数学的好书啊!
    asanelder
        22
    asanelder  
       2020-09-11 00:08:21 +08:00
    @efcndi #21 不过,没看过的还是别看,尤其初高中生。看完容易对应试环境不满。
    如果没有条件跳出应试环境的话,就像鲁迅所说的屋子里的人,醒来没出路很痛苦的。

    所以,对于大多数人来说,刷刷刷,是最好的方法
    efcndi
        23
    efcndi  
       2020-09-11 00:12:21 +08:00
    @asanelder #22 这可能是就是中国学生在国际数学竞赛上那么厉害,但最终没几个愿意搞数学的缘故。并非是真正的兴趣驱动,都是刷题出来的。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   1002 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 25ms · UTC 20:20 · PVG 04:20 · LAX 12:20 · JFK 15:20
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.